class ConversationalWorker(Worker[list[Message]]):
|
||||
async def evaluate_answer_adequacy(self, question: str, answer: str) -> bool:
|
||||
"""Use LLM to evaluate if answer adequately addresses the question.
|
||||
|
||||
Args:
|
||||
question: The original question
|
||||
answer: The answer to evaluate
|
||||
|
||||
Returns:
|
||||
True if answer is adequate, False if more research needed
|
||||
"""
|
||||
from pydantic import BaseModel, Field
|
||||
|
||||
class AnswerEvaluation(BaseModel):
|
||||
is_adequate: bool = Field(
|
||||
description="True if the answer adequately addresses the question, False if more research is needed"
|
||||
)
|
||||
reasoning: str = Field(
|
||||
description="Brief explanation of the evaluation"
|
||||
)
|
||||
|
||||
evaluation_agent = Agent(
|
||||
model=get_model(Config.QA_PROVIDER, Config.QA_MODEL),
|
||||
output_type=AnswerEvaluation,
|
||||
system_prompt="""You evaluate whether an answer adequately addresses a question.
|
||||
|
||||
Consider:
|
||||
- Completeness: Does it answer all parts of the question?
|
||||
- Specificity: Is it specific enough or too vague?
|
||||
- Relevance: Does it directly address what was asked?
|
||||
- Depth: For complex questions, does it provide sufficient depth?
|
||||
|
||||
Return is_adequate=True if the answer satisfactorily addresses the question.
|
||||
Return is_adequate=False if the answer is incomplete, too vague, or requires deeper research.""",
|
||||
retries=1,
|
||||
)
|
||||
|
||||
prompt = f"""Question: {question}
|
||||
|
||||
Answer: {answer}
|
||||
|
||||
Does this answer adequately address the question?"""
|
||||
|
||||
result = await evaluation_agent.run(prompt)
|
||||
logger.info(
|
||||
f"Answer evaluation: is_adequate={result.output.is_adequate}, reasoning={result.output.reasoning}"
|
||||
)
|
||||
return result.output.is_adequate
